- 相關(guān)推薦
圖書在線銷售系統(tǒng)ASP+SQL
畢業(yè)論文
目錄
前言 1
1 開發(fā)環(huán)境概述 2
1.1 系統(tǒng)運(yùn)行環(huán)境配置 2
1.2 ASP簡介 2
1.2.1 ASP的優(yōu)點(diǎn) 2
1.2.2 ASP的6大對象簡介 3
1.2.3 ASP的使用環(huán)境 4
1.3 ASP與IIS 4
1.3.1 IIS簡介 4
1.3.2 IIS與ASP的結(jié)合 5
1.4 ASP的腳本語言 5
1.4.1 HTML語言 5
1.4.2 VBScript語言 6
1.4.3 JScript語言 6
1.5 動態(tài)網(wǎng)頁開發(fā)工具DREAMWEAVER MX簡介 7
1.6 系統(tǒng)數(shù)據(jù)庫介紹 8
1.6.1數(shù)據(jù)庫的概述 8
1.6.2 結(jié)構(gòu)化查詢語言(SQL)簡介 8
1.6.3 SQL中的常用語句 9
1.7 ASP與ADO配合工作 9
2 需求分析 11
2.1 需求分析的目的及意義 11
2.2 需求分析的方法 11
2.3 需求分析采用的主要技術(shù) 11
2.3.1 訪談 11
2.3.2 應(yīng)用規(guī)格說明技術(shù) 11
2.3.3 軟件原型 11
2.4 圖書在線銷售系統(tǒng)的需求分析 12
2.5 功能需求 12
2.5.1 前臺功能需求 12
2.5.2 后臺功能需求 12
2.6 系統(tǒng)結(jié)構(gòu)分析 13
3 概要設(shè)計 14
3.1 概要設(shè)計的目的和意義 14
3.2 系統(tǒng)說明及功能簡介 14
3.2.1 前臺 14
3.2.2 后臺 14
3.3 系統(tǒng)功能模塊圖 15
3.4 系統(tǒng)流圖 17
3.5 數(shù)據(jù)字典 19
3.5.1 圖書在線銷售系統(tǒng)的ER圖 19
3.5.2 圖書在線銷售系統(tǒng)的數(shù)據(jù)表 20
3.6 建立數(shù)據(jù)庫連接 23
4 詳細(xì)設(shè)計 25
4.1 系統(tǒng)詳細(xì)設(shè)計的目的和意義 25
4.2 系統(tǒng)原理 25
4.3 客戶系統(tǒng)主要功能的實現(xiàn) 26
4.3.1 用戶購書模塊的功能實現(xiàn) 26
4.3.2 網(wǎng)站首頁功能的實現(xiàn) 26
4.3.3 客戶個人信息模塊的功能實現(xiàn) 27
4.3.4 用戶個人信息修改的功能實現(xiàn) 28
4.3.5 書店購物結(jié)帳功能和算法實現(xiàn)實現(xiàn) 29
4.4 后臺管理系統(tǒng)主要功能的實現(xiàn) 32
4.4.1 所需要用到的數(shù)據(jù)庫表 32
4.4.2 圖書管理 33
4.4.3 圖書定單管理 33
4.4.4 圖書評論管理 34
4.4.5 圖書分類管理 35
4.4.6 用戶管理 36
4.5 MD5加密算法 37
5 系統(tǒng)測試和系統(tǒng)運(yùn)行 38
5.1 系統(tǒng)測試的目的和意義 38
5.2 測試的方法 38
5.3 系統(tǒng)具體測試 38
5.4 測試結(jié)論 39
結(jié)束語 40
參考文獻(xiàn) 41
致謝 42
前言
隨著Internet國際互聯(lián)網(wǎng)的發(fā)展,電子商務(wù)已經(jīng)成為經(jīng)濟(jì)全球化的集中表現(xiàn)形式之1。作為1種國際通行的商務(wù)模式,電子商務(wù)的發(fā)展正在成為世界性的潮流,引發(fā)了自工業(yè)革命以來經(jīng)濟(jì)領(lǐng)域1場最廣泛、最深刻的革命性變革;贗nternet的信息服務(wù),商務(wù)服務(wù)已經(jīng)成為現(xiàn)代企業(yè)1項不可缺少的內(nèi)容。商務(wù)網(wǎng)站作為企業(yè)在互聯(lián)網(wǎng)世界的門戶,越來越多的企業(yè)不滿足于建立1個簡單的僅僅能夠發(fā)布信息的靜態(tài)網(wǎng)站,而是需要1個易于維護(hù)、易于管理,使企業(yè)信息統(tǒng)1、標(biāo)準(zhǔn)、高效的能提供完善的電子商務(wù)服務(wù)的動態(tài)商務(wù)網(wǎng)站。
ASP(Active Server Pages)是Microsoft提出的1種網(wǎng)絡(luò)服務(wù)器端編程環(huán)境。ASP已經(jīng)成為開發(fā)動態(tài)網(wǎng)站的重要而快速、有效的工具。ASP強(qiáng)大的功能使之成為1種優(yōu)秀的服務(wù)器技術(shù)。隨著網(wǎng)絡(luò)技術(shù)的日益成熟,ASP技術(shù)在網(wǎng)絡(luò)編程中也變得越來越重要。ADO(ActiveX Data Objects)是1組優(yōu)化的訪問數(shù)據(jù)庫專用對象集,為ASP提供了完整的站點(diǎn)數(shù)據(jù)庫訪問解決方案。它可作用于服務(wù)器端,以提供含有數(shù)據(jù)庫信息的主頁內(nèi)容。通過執(zhí)行SQL命令,讓用戶在瀏覽器畫面中輸入、更新和刪除站點(diǎn)服務(wù)器的數(shù)據(jù)庫信息。
本設(shè)計基于ASP技術(shù),以VBScript與Javascript作為腳本語言,以SQL Server2000作為后端數(shù)據(jù)庫,用Dremweaver 2004設(shè)計開發(fā)了1個動態(tài)商務(wù)網(wǎng)站----圖書在線銷售系統(tǒng)。
該系統(tǒng)具備1個網(wǎng)上商品銷售系統(tǒng)應(yīng)該具備的功能,具體分為用戶和管理員兩大模塊。用戶模塊實現(xiàn)的功能:用戶注冊與登陸、購物、圖書查詢、修改資料、訂單查詢、積分查詢、信息統(tǒng)計等主要功能。管理員模塊實現(xiàn)的功能有圖書管理:包括新書添加、圖書信息修改、圖書評論審核、圖書分類管理、定單管理。用戶管理:包括查看用戶資料、刪除用戶,管理員權(quán)限修改、添加管理員。
通過這次的畢業(yè)設(shè)計,我了解了目前流行的動態(tài)商務(wù)網(wǎng)站的構(gòu)成和運(yùn)作原理,掌握了用ASP構(gòu)建動態(tài)網(wǎng)站的相關(guān)知識和技術(shù)原理,鍛煉了自己的動手實踐能力。更重要的是,通過這次的畢業(yè)設(shè)計,我培養(yǎng)出了刻苦鉆研的學(xué)習(xí)精神和嚴(yán)肅認(rèn)真的學(xué)習(xí)態(tài)度,這對我以后的學(xué)習(xí)和工作有很大的益處。
1 開發(fā)環(huán)境概述
1.1 系統(tǒng)運(yùn)行環(huán)境配置
操作系統(tǒng):Windows9X、Windows NT Workstation/Server 4.0以上、Windows2000Server/Professional、Windows XP Professional。
CPU:沒有很高的要求,只要能夠順利運(yùn)行Windows系列操作系統(tǒng)就可以了。當(dāng)然,CPU的處理速度越快,運(yùn)行ASP代碼的效率越高。
內(nèi)存:最低配置32MB,建議使用64MB以上內(nèi)存,如果使用Windows 2000或Windows XP建議使用128MB以上內(nèi)存。
硬盤空間:至少需要50MB以上的硬盤空間來安裝所需的組件。
運(yùn)行ASP的服務(wù)器端要求如表1所示:
【圖書在線銷售系統(tǒng)ASP+SQL】相關(guān)文章:
基于ASP的在線商品銷售系統(tǒng)的設(shè)計與實現(xiàn)ASP+SQL07-29
在線教育系統(tǒng)ASP+SQL06-22
網(wǎng)絡(luò)購物系統(tǒng)的設(shè)計與實現(xiàn)ASP+SQL10-21
基于WEB的網(wǎng)絡(luò)考試系統(tǒng)ASP+SQL10-05
在線考試系統(tǒng)論文08-11
基于WEB的在線考試系統(tǒng)05-15